Output 7babb003987f5e2e35525c0fe89bc703035c998ea82ca6e3a8a89b48ee5fba4d:18

value
45099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ab0aac245bdd2d951b62e57cb124f5deb988c8f2 OP_EQUAL
address
3HHQFt1Aqr71eWAtWB5oTaH3gdXUsh2ZH8
transaction
7babb003987f5e2e35525c0fe89bc703035c998ea82ca6e3a8a89b48ee5fba4d
spent
true